standard mta on arch is not ssmtp

so use variable for distro specific mtas
This commit is contained in:
2022-07-07 22:49:08 +02:00
parent 2d65183017
commit 8f609a95e0
4 changed files with 4 additions and 2 deletions

View File

@@ -7,7 +7,7 @@
ignore_errors: True
- block:
- include_tasks: utilities/ssmtp.yml
- include_tasks: utilities/mta.yml
- include_tasks: utilities/netdata.yml
when: netdata is defined and netdata == true
- include_tasks: utilities/snmpd.yml

View File

@@ -1,6 +1,6 @@
- name: server | utilities | install ssmtp
package:
name: "ssmtp"
name: "{{ mta_package }}"
state: present
when: postfix is not defined or postfix == false

View File

@@ -1,3 +1,4 @@
mta_package: msmtp-mta
snmpd_package: net-snmp
snmpd_user_file: "/var/net-snmp/snmpd.conf"
wireguard_package: wireguard-tools

View File

@@ -1,3 +1,4 @@
mta_package: ssmtp
snmpd_package: snmpd
snmpd_user_file: "/var/lib/snmp/snmpd.conf"
wireguard_package: wireguard